用户只需打开JD-GUI,选择要反编译的.class文件或JAR包,即可查看反编译后的源代码,并可选择导出为.java文件。 CFR (Class File Reader):这是一款命令行工具,非常擅长处理Java 8及以上版本中的新特性。用户可以通过命令行运行CFR,并指定要反编译的.class文件或JAR包。 Procyon:Procyon同样支持命令行操作,并且提供了...
我们可以通过使用Java的反射机制来实现将class文件转换为java文件的功能。下面是一个简单的示例代码: importjava.io.FileOutputStream;importjava.io.IOException;importjava.io.OutputStream;importjava.lang.reflect.Method;publicclassClassToJava{publicstaticvoidmain(String[]args){StringclassName="com.example.TestClass...
通过Java反射,我们可以使用反射API获取class文件的结构信息,并将其转换为java文件。下面是一个示例代码: importjava.io.BufferedWriter;importjava.io.FileWriter;importjava.io.IOException;importjava.lang.reflect.Method;publicclassClassToFileConverter{publicstaticvoidmain(String[]args){convertClassToFile("com.example...
将.class文件转换为.java文件的方法有两种: 方法一:使用Java反编译工具 下载并安装Java反编译工具,比如JD-GUI、Fernflower等。 打开反编译工具,选择要转换的.class文件。 点击反编译按钮,工具会将.class文件转换为对应的.java文件。 方法二:使用Java反射机制 使用Java反射机制,通过Class类的getResourceAsStream()方法...
java-class文件批量转java文件 1.首先下载jad转换工具:https://varaneckas.com/jad,我的电脑是window10,选第一个下载 2.输入cmd,打开cmd命令窗口,输入命令cd /d D:\workSpace\jad158g.win,切盘符进入工具解压后所在目录。 3.将要转换的文件夹classes拷贝到同级目录下...
1 使用win+R快捷键,打开“运行”界面。2 输入cmd,打开命令窗口。3 因为我的jad.exe软件在D盘里,所以我需要先转换到D盘,输入D:再按enter键进入D盘。4 因为我的jad.exe在D:\mySoftware\jad里面,所以我输入cd mySoftware/jad进入jad文件夹里面。5 接着就是找到自己要转换的class文件所在的位置,将这个文件...
例如,javac Test.java会编译Test.java文件并生成Test.class文件。运行Java程序:使用java命令运行编译后的class文件。例如,java Test会运行Test.class文件。请注意,这些步骤适用于标准的Java开发环境。如果在使用集成开发环境如IntelliJ IDEA、Eclipse等,这些IDE通常会自动处理编译和运行过程,无需手动在命令...
首先下载Jad,官网下载地址:http://www.varaneckas.com/jad(按照自己的电脑系统下载)我的是Windows,如下所示 Java jad下载下来解压后有两个文件,一个exe文件和一个帮助文件,为了方便使用,直接将exe文件放到JDK的bin目录里,这样做是为了能够执行exe
将.class文件转化为.java文件通常指的是反编译过程。你可以使用反编译器工具,如JD-GUI、JAD 、FernFlower等,来完成这一任务。以JD-GUI为例,你可以下载并安装这个工具,然后打开它。在JD-GUI中,你可以通过“File”菜单选择“Open”来加载你的.class文件或包含.class文件的jar包。加载完成后,你可以...
java 将class文件变为java文件 .class文件转换.java,前言在命令行中使用javac<file>.java会出现一个<file>.class的文件,其实这就是用Java编译器将普通的Java文件编译成了在任意平台上都可以使用的字节码文件,这就是Java的“一次编写,到处运行”。无关性的基